Biography of Sir Francis Drake
Sir Francis Drake (c. 1540 - 1596) was one of England's most famous naval commanders and privateers during the Elizabethan era. Known for his circumnavigation of the globe and his role in defeating the Spanish Armada, Drake's legacy continues to captivate historians and the public alike.
